Steph Thwaites is a literary agent at Curtis Brown based in UK. Their list focuses on genres including thrillers, espionage, and book club fiction. Submission status not confirmed at time of writing. Submissions via Email. For current guidelines, check the agent's own submission page linked below.

RepresentsNonfiction, lifestyle, current affairs, health, sport, true crime, family issues, crime, thriller, book club fiction, historical fiction, romance
Looking forKatie Fulford is looking for authors in both nonfiction and fiction. In nonfiction she wants experts and journalists with something new to say, especially in lifestyle, current affairs, health, sport, smart true crime, and books about female and family issues that put women at the heart of things. In fiction she wants high-concept and hooky crime and thriller, commercial locked-room thrillers, emotional uplit, book club books with big issues, memorable characters and immersive settings, historical fiction about forgotten real people or people connected to more famous figures, and romance. She does not want fantasy, science fiction, children's fiction, or picture books.
How to submitEmail submissions@belllomaxmoreton.co.uk. For fiction, children's and young adult fiction, or narrative nonfiction, send a short synopsis including the full plot for fiction, the first three chapters or no more than 50 pages double spaced, and a covering letter with any previous publications. For illustrated nonfiction send a detailed outline, sample material if available, and previous publication information. Query one Bell Lomax Moreton agent at a time.
